Sterilized barn owl pellets from Owl Brand Supply Company and Discovery Kits come in three sizes and from two regions of the United States, including SW US and NW US.
Here are the size ranges for both regions, which are also described in each product detail. The general rule of thumb is, the larger the pellet, the more prey there are in it.
Please note, we cannot make any guarantee of what is inside the pellet. Only you can do that when you dissect it!
